Nepeta eremokosmos Rech. f.

Seed Storage

The storage behavior of this species is orthodox (desiccation-tolerant seeds), dry to 15-20% eRH, and store at -20°C.

 

Germination requirements

The seeds of this species are not dormant. Sterilize seeds before placing them on wet germination paper. Place seeds for two weeks at 4 ºC to germinate uniformly. Then germinate under an alternating temperature regime of 15/20 ºC (the higher temperature for 16 hours in light and the lower one for eight hours in dark).

 

Morphology

Fruit type: Achene

Fruit shape: Eelliptic, bi-convex, areole two oblique lobs, 0.4 to 0.5 mm long. Surface glabrous, lustrous, black to dark brown

Fruit size: Length 1.49 to 1.79 mm, width 0.65 to 0.75 mm in an accession from Sorkheh, Semnan, with 1000 seed/fruit weight 0.5 g, which was collected in 2019 by Amir Madah identified with an accession number of 47273.

Average 1000 seed/fruit weight:  0.5 g

 

Biological features

Life form: Annual, herbaceous, woody at base. Stems decumbent, height 14 to 40 cm, pubescent

Inflorescence, flower type, and pollination mechanism: Inflorescence head-like; flowers zygomorphic, calyx gamosepalous,‌ tubular, 6 to 8 mm in long, 2-lipped, upper lip 3-toothed, lower lip 2-toothed; corolla gamopetalous, 8 to 10 mm in long, 2-lipped, upper lip 2  separated lobs, lower lip 3-lobed.  ‌Plant monoecious, ‌cross-pollinated. Pollination is carried out by insects, especially bees.

Time of flowering: Summer

Time of seed ripening: Summer

Seed dispersal methods: By seed weight

Geographical distribution: Endemic to Iran. Typus from Semnan

Distribution in Iran: Center. Mostly in provinces Semnan and Tehran

 

Taxonomy

Family: Lamiaceae 

Genus: Nepeta

Species: N. eremokosmos

Persian name: Punesa-e tajkorki
